Heritage Place Operations Manager

Overview
We are seeking a dedicated and experienced Operations Manager (Building & Facilities) to oversee the maintenance and operations of our facilities. The ideal candidate will possess strong project management skills and a solid understanding of mechanical systems, ensuring that our facilities operate efficiently and safely.

Responsibilities

  • Oversee Operations Team: including scheduling, coordination of all department required compliance and training and maintenance logs, assisting in performance reviews, and conducting team meetings
  • Daily patrols of the Property, to assess preventative and reactive maintenance duties (such as snow removal, landscaping, repairs, etc.); and review all pertinent issues with the Property Manager
  • Assist with and lead Team with on-site maintenance duties and responsibilities as dictated by staffing level and weather
  • Oversee response to tenant service calls as directed by the Property Manager
  • Regular roof inspections and reporting including seagull permitting with regulatory authority and daily seasonal monitoring of roof snow loads
  • Contractor Management & Oversight: Oversee all projects and routine inspections and repairs undertaken by contractors and maintain contractor Insurance & WSIB logs
  • Assist in the preparation of Capital Projects by reviewing the property, preparing the scope of work, obtaining quotes and making recommendations
  • Oversee Special Project Work including Improvements and Landlord work for Leasing by reviewing the project, making recommendations, preparing the scope of work, and obtaining quotes
  • Review monthly accounting statement and comment on accuracy and budget variances
  • After hours emergency coverage
  • Other duties / projects as assigned

Requirements

  • Proven experience in facilities management or a related field.
  • Strong project management skills with the ability to prioritize tasks effectively.
  • Supervisory experience in managing maintenance teams and/or contractors.
  • Mechanical knowledge related to HVAC systems, electrical systems, and real estate maintenance practices.
  • Familiarity with schematics and blueprints for effective project execution.
  • Ability to work independently as well as collaboratively within a team environment.
